Student groups to host Oscar-watching events
From the pre-show to the main event, students can tune in for the Awards in Hollywood style.

Collegian Staff Writer

A red carpet, formal fashions, awards galore and big-screen entertainment.

The Academy Awards won't just be celebrated at the Shrine Auditorium in Los Angeles, several student organizations will be having their own Oscar festivities Sunday night on campus.

The Student Film Organization will be watching the Academy Awards pre-show 6:30 p.m. Sunday in 102 Thomas.

"It's going to be a lot of fun to see what everyone is wearing," SFO's Secretary Lauren Bellizzi (sophomore-film and video) said.

SFO's pre-show is open to all students. Attendees are encouraged to dress up and sparkling cider and cheese and crackers will be served for the event.

Jennifer Shelley (sophomore-film and video and photography), who along with Bellizzi, is organizing the event, said she looks forward to predicting the outcome of the awards with other film buffs.

"Part of the purpose of SFO is to get people who are interested in films together," she said.

To watch the Academy Awards ceremony, SFO plans to join the Association of Resident Hall Students and No Refund Theatre in the HUB-Robeson Center.

ARHS and NRT will be hosting a nightlong Oscar event in Heritage Hall. At 6:30 p.m., there will be a catered dinner. Tickets are required for the dinner.

At 8 p.m., the Hall, complete with a red carpet, opens for all students to see the Academy Awards on a big screen.

Refreshments will be served, awards will be given for best-dressed person in the audience, and commercial break entertainment will be provided by NRT's Last Minute Improv Players, said Kirstin Thode (senior-biology), the event's coordinator.

There will also be a contest to predict Oscar winners. Ballots for the contest are available in 221A HUB, but must be turned in by 6:30 p.m. Sunday.

The most-accurate predictor will receive a $75 gift certificate to Target while the least-accurate predictor will receive a $25 Target gift certificate.

During the commercial breaks NRT members will perform two-minute improvisational skits on the five films nominated for Best Picture — A Beautiful Mind, Gosford Park, In the Bedroom, The Lord of the Rings: The Fellowship of the Rings and Moulin Rouge.

"There's never been an event like this that caters to the students' interests," said Thode.

Thode had the idea for an Oscar night event after attending one held by NRT in 2000.

NRT President Mike Still said NRT used to have an Oscar party just for the organization, but this is the first year it is open to the entire campus.

State College AIDS Project will also have an information table set up at the event and students may make donations to the Project.

Thode and Still both decided to include a charitable organization in the event.

Thode said her favorite part of the Academy Awards is when the nominees for each category are announced.

"I love seeing everyone sitting there, watching their reactions and trying to guess who will win."

"This is my favorite TV event of the year," said Shelley.

"I've been reading my Entertainment Weekly, watching the week-long Oscar coverage on E! and asking my friends for their predictions."
